Information you're provided is useless, what you should do are :
1. Attempt to recovery your wallet with software such as https://github.com/gurnec/btcrecover
2. Contact bitcoin wallet recovery services

But both options are useless if your password length is long or you have no idea about your password such as :
1. Whether use lower case, upper case, number, special character or combination of them
2. Length of your password
3. Part of password you remember
